Double Whammy to ‘Swipe’ Away Your Money

An article in today’s Wall Street Journal mentioned that a Coca-Cola bottler and MasterCard International “plan to equip 1,000 vending machines in the Philadelphia area to accept credit and debit cards…”

Another interesting tid-bit: “The Coke machines will also take MasterCard’s PayPass cards, which enable a consumer to save or tap a card in front of a reader.”

We’ve all heard of the Dunn & Bradstreet study stating that people spend a significant amount more when they use plastic verses cash. Perhaps you’ve also heard of the study that stated that cashless vending machine purchases went through the roof when compared to their cash-requiring counterparts.

Look out Philadelphia. Somebody wants your money.
